Hey everyone, I recently updated Lightroom Classic and once again, my presets disappeared. They are the correct file format (.xmp), the "show partially hidden presets" button is checked, the "store presets in catalog" button is unchecked, I've made sure the presets are stored in the correct folder... it got to the point where I point them in multiple places just to see if it would work.
They show up in "Quick Develop," but I can't see them under "Presets." What in the world!
I have no idea what's going on. Anyone have insight? Thank you in advance!!
These symptoms have been reported now and then over the past few years. It's a user-interface display bug, not an issue with your presets.
As a first step, try resetting LR's preferences:
https://www.lightroomqueen.com/articles-page/how-do-i-reset-lightrooms-preferences/
LR sometimes soils its preferences file, and resetting it can fix all sorts of wonky behavior. That article explains how to restore the old preferences if resetting doesn't help.
